I can understand that. I have been on LG many times and have had some great times. But the time I tried putting in during the season and not an event finally did it for me. After letting them crawl on my boat (38 Topgun) to make sure I didn't have any bathroom holding tank drain etc. I paid the lake permi fee, and the launch fee, and the parking fee I back in to launch and a rent a cop looking guy walks up to me and says I don't think you can put in. You will be too loud. I had stock 575's with mufflers (that didn't really do too much though). I said let me fire them up at least before you kick me off in case you didn't think they were to bad. I did and he said I had to go. I didn't argue. I just pulled out and I had trouble getting my money back. That did if for me. No attitude or driving crazy on the lake. Never even made it in the water. So yeah I have issues with the policy enforcers. My friends have had much of the same troubles up there and they no longer go up. I enjoy your event and have in the past but it leaves a bad taste when that is the only time we seem welcome up there during an off season event that they are making good money for businesses that wouldn't during that time. At least they could waive the fees for that day for those in the event. That being said I plan on entering your event because it is a good time.
